What is the difference between the limiting reactant and the excess reactant in a chemical reaction?
The limiting reactant is the reactant that controls the amount of product formed in a chemical reaction. The excess reactant is the substance that is not completely used up in a reaction.
What is the formula for percent yield?
actual yield/ theoretical yield x 100%
